Shade-grown coffee farm (IMAGE) Cornell University Caption A shade-grown coffee farm near the town of Jardín in the Antioquia department of Colombia. Coffee beans grown under trees are higher quality, supporting the livelihoods of farmers and their families. Trees on shade-coffee farms are beneficial for soil health and provide habitat to migratory birds. Credit Photo courtesy of Amanda Rodewald.
